Output 105bc743375e69fff7417bbe82d0cdd3e600ae04f7d1ebb5e5f51e7dfe466ed7:17

value
487975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a3c3f68fa28fec0d97900ef8733576287f0f6d0 OP_EQUAL
address
345jfcbqSQQ4kdb37xBuEb9mizjd8JVbSf
transaction
105bc743375e69fff7417bbe82d0cdd3e600ae04f7d1ebb5e5f51e7dfe466ed7
spent
true